R715 EGD is a 1997 MG Mgf in Silver with a 1,796c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 25 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 64%.
Across all 1997 MG Mgf models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.0% with a typical mileage of 71,264 miles. This vehicle is performing in line with others of the same year.
The most common reason a MG Mgf f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 37,610 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R715 EGD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The MG Mgf typ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 29 years old, this MG Mgf is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
